Building evacuated in Joburg CBD after fire breaks out

Residents have been evacuated from a building in Johannesburg's CBD after a fire broke out on the first floor on Thursday afternoon, emergency services told News24.

The fire has since been extinguished.

The building is on corner of De Villiers and Rissik street.

Emergency services spokesperson Nana Radebe confirmed that there were no fatalities.

“For now, we are not sure what caused the fire but have managed to evacuate everyone. We will do the final search to ensure that no one was left inside.,” she said. 

She said emergency services were alerted to the blaze around 14:00 and dispatched three fire trucks to the scene.

Radebe said firefighters managed to prevent the fire from spreading to other floors of the building.

She added that preliminary investigations would be conducted to establish what caused the blaze.
